Received a QSL (verie, for those in Glendale) today via email from Radio
Apintie, Suriname, for reception on November 18, 2005, on 4990 kHz. I originally sent a snail-mail report but had received no reply. A f/up report via email yielded a nice QSL (verie, for those in Glendale) letter as an attachment. Printed off rather nicely. dxAce Michigan USA |

Nice work! A good one - do they list / recall the TX power by chance? Not mentioned by them, but I've seen it listed as either 350, 500 or 1000 watts. I previously QSL'd (veried, for those in Glendale) Stichting Radio Omroep-Suriname, 4850 kHz, in '82. I think they ran 10 KW or so. dxAce Michigan USA |
